def normalize(self, formula): """ Returns the formula normalized to the current Formula Manager. This method is useful to contextualize a formula coming from another formula manager. E.g., f_a is defined with the FormulaManager a, and we want to obtain f_b that is the formula f_a expressed on the FormulaManager b : f_b = b.normalize(f_a) """ # TODO: name clash with formula normalization # TODO: Move this out of the manager and into ad-hoc function normalizer = IdentityDagWalker(self.env) return normalizer.walk(formula)
